About me
Life is filled with trials and tribulations that can leave us feeling overwhelmed and unable to see the potential for growth. Research and experience tell us that having a safe, accepting and curious space to explore how the events of our lives shape how we live our lives can aid understanding, self-acceptance and growth. As an integrative counsellor with many years of community engagement and family support work behind me I draw inspiration from many sources to ensure support that is tailored to the needs of each individual client. I believe that we all have the capacity to find the answers and solutions to the aspects of our life we want to change. In engaging with ideas and strategies from Cognitive Behavioural Therapy, Psychodynamic Therapy and Existential Therapy and Philosophy and by creating an environment of acceptance I will work collaboratively with you to uncover and explore your therapeutic priorities. As a counsellor I endeavour to facilitate a safe, supportive yet challenging space where we can collaboratively gain insight and understanding around whatever presents as a priority for you.
